Output 608ad1475975859c25448fa43157bbd2af1fda5a6a942f4ef656bee57f9deb80:1

value
20949400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76f1e0f3b09a8a0bf42a9b937436e670e3f6120b OP_EQUAL
address
3CXwRD13tu4tpvkgdSNBWnqX6Yexz3XNJe
transaction
608ad1475975859c25448fa43157bbd2af1fda5a6a942f4ef656bee57f9deb80
spent
true